The Rise of Power Apps


Power Apps is a key component of the Microsoft Power Platform, designed to facilitate the development of applications with minimal coding. This approach opens doors for people who might not have traditional programming backgrounds, enabling them to contribute to technology projects.


As of 2023, a study showed that 67% of businesses plan to increase their investment in low-code solutions, with Power Apps being a leading choice. Organizations harnessing these tools are not only automating tedious tasks but are also improving productivity by up to 30%. This surge in adoption is creating extensive job opportunities across various sectors.

Key Roles in the Power Apps Ecosystem


1. Power Apps Developer


Power Apps Developers play a crucial role in designing applications that meet organizational needs. They create user-friendly apps that tackle unique business challenges.


Skills Required:


  • Expertise in Power Apps and its integration with Microsoft services such as Azure and SharePoint.

  • Capability in data modeling and connection management.

  • While programming knowledge can enhance development, it is not always essential.


2. Power Platform Administrator


The role of a Power Platform Administrator is vital for maintaining and managing applications within Power Apps. They monitor app performance, ensure user security, and address any issues that arise.


Skills Required:


  • Knowledge of governance and compliance standards to maintain security protocols.

  • Ability to troubleshoot applications and provide analytical insights to improve functionality.

  • Proficiency in evaluating user feedback to enhance app usability, often leading to performance improvements.


3. Power Apps Business Analyst


Business Analysts in the Power Apps domain serve as a bridge between technical teams and business stakeholders. They translate business needs into functional Power Apps solutions that align with company goals.


Skills Required:


  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ills to liaise effectively with various teams.

  • Analytical skills to assess business processes and identify improvement areas.

  • Understanding of agile project management frameworks to guide development teams.


4. Training Specialist


Training Specialists are essential for ensuring that team members understand how to use Power Apps efficiently. They create educational materials and lead training sessions to promote platform adoption.


Skills Required:


  • Comprehensive knowledge of Power Apps features and user interface.

  • Background in instructional design or teaching to effectively impart knowledge.

  • Capacity to simplify complex information for diverse audiences.

Certifications and Learning Paths


For those serious about pursuing a Power Apps career, earning certifications can increase your prospective job appeal. Microsoft offers valuable credentials such as:


  • Microsoft Certified: Power Platform App Maker Associate

  • Microsoft Certified: Power Platform Functional Consultant Associate


These certifications validate your expertise and make it easier for companies to recognize your skills.


Moreover, platforms like Microsoft Learn, Coursera, and Udemy provide access to practical courses that include real-world projects to help you gain relevant experience.
